Forward-Looking Statements and Uncertainties
It's crucial to understand that any information provided about the Forex market is speculative in nature. Market analysis often involves forward-looking statements, which are essentially educated guesses about future market movements. These statements are not guarantees, and they come with inherent risks and uncertainties. What many people don't realize is that these risks are not just financial but also emotional. Trading in the Forex market can be a rollercoaster ride, and the psychological impact of losses can be significant.

The Risks of Trading
Investing in open markets, especially the Forex market, is not for the faint-hearted. The potential for significant financial losses is ever-present. One wrong move, and you could lose a portion or even all of your investment. This is why I always emphasize the importance of risk management and diversification. It's not just about making money; it's about preserving your capital and emotional well-being.

The Role of Education and Awareness
In my opinion, the key to successful Forex trading is a combination of education and awareness. Traders must educate themselves about market dynamics, risk management strategies, and the psychological aspects of trading. Awareness of one's own risk tolerance and emotional responses is equally vital. This market is not for everyone, and understanding your own limitations is a critical part of the journey.
